               2.5  Introduction of Western librarianship (from 1978 until now)

               After the Reform and Opening-up in the 1980s, China communicates widely and freely with
               other countries. Communication in library science is extended to all over the world, no longer
               limited to the US or the Europe. In the process of internationalization and globalization of library
               research, the Chinese library science integrates international library science with Chinese practice
               and adapts it for Chinese characteristics. The Chinese library community begins to assume the
               first responsibility proposed by Liang Qichao in his speech in 1925: establishing Chinese library
               science, i.e. Chinization of international library science.


               3  Chinization of international library science

               Chinese library research has been trying to sinicize international library science since the Reform
               and Opening-up forty years ago and has made many innovations.
                 The library science is a discipline aimed at application. We need to make it clear the ultimate
               objective of conducting library research. We may have different objectives: publishing an article,
               publishing a book, winning an honor, getting promoted, advancing librarianship or developing the
               discipline. Generally speaking, however, the library research must promote the development of the
               library, culture and society. This is what the library community should do and this is the mission
               and the ultimate objective of researchers. In other words, what is the meaning and value of our
               study if it cannot facilitate the development of the library, culture and society? This article will not
               comment on it or take it into consideration.
                 Reviewing the development of Chinese library science since the Reform and Opening-up,
               academic ideas of the library science that can advance the library development, cultural prosperity
               and social progress are mainly on three aspects, namely, the professional, the technological and
               the theoretical. These are also the most significant aspects of academic ideas of the Chinese
               librarianship.
